To add a new i-Key TX pendant to your system, follow these steps: 1. Enter Learning Mode Locate your i-Key RX (Receiver) , usually found inside the gate motor or access panel. Press and release the Programming/Learn button (often labeled ENR, MEMO, or PROG) on the receiver board. on the receiver will begin to flash or stay lit. 2. Register the Pendant Within 10 seconds, press the desired button on your i-Key TX transmitter The I-KEY TX transmits on 315MHz (US) or 433MHz (EU/Asia)
